06 Dec 2019 | 0.03: Conversation with Doree Shafrir | 00:36:21 | |
Joanna spoke with the brilliant Doree Shafrir, who helped originate and popularize the phrase "Generation Catalano," referring to those of us who fall in that hazy middle-space between Gen X and Millenial. We've got generational conversation aplenty, plus Doree's thoughts on the episode "Pressure" and some of the larger arcs of the series!

18 Feb 2020 | 0.06: Interview with Winnie Holzman | 00:33:17 | |
Winnie Holzman!!!!!! Do we even need to say more?!?! In a (very very) special bonus episode, Joanna had the chance to talk to show creator Winnie Holzman about My So-Called Life, 25 years after it changed our lives forever. They discuss how the idea for the show came about, how Winnie so perfectly harnessed the inner monologue of Angela (and most of us...), the power of owning your sexuality and desire as a woman and a teenage girl, and so much more.
